3M Versaflo PAPR Kit TR-600-HKL — Healthcare Powered Air Respirator, Large Headcover Overview
The 3M Versaflo TR-600-HKL Healthcare PAPR Kit pairs the rugged TR-600 powered blower unit with a large loose-fitting headcover, giving healthcare and clinical staff a comfortable, fit-test-free alternative to a tight-fitting respirator. As a powered air-purifying respirator, the TR-600 actively pushes a steady stream of filtered air into the headcover, so the wearer is not relying on lung power to draw air through media — a meaningful comfort and breathing-resistance advantage over negative-pressure masks during long shifts.
Because the headcover is loose-fitting and does not seal to the face, there is no facial-seal requirement, no clean-shaven mandate, and no annual fit test for the headcover itself. That makes this kit well suited to bearded workers and to staff who cannot pass a tight-fitting full-face respirator fit test. Respirators must be selected, fit, and maintained under a written program per OSHA 29 CFR 1910.134. Tight-fitting facepieces require a clean-shaven seal, an annual fit test, and a user seal check every time they are donned; loose-fitting PAPR hoods and helmets do not seal to the face but still require the program and the correct assigned protection factor. Use only NIOSH-approved cartridges/filters matched to the specific hazard, never use any air-purifying respirator in an IDLH or oxygen-deficient atmosphere, and follow the change-out schedule. Frequently Asked Questions
Is the 3M Versaflo TR-600-HKL a PAPR or a tight-fitting full-face respirator?
It is a powered air-purifying respirator (PAPR) kit. The TR-600 blower supplies filtered air into a loose-fitting headcover — it is not a sealed, tight-fitting full-face mask. If you need a tight facial seal, see our full-face respirators.
Does the TR-600-HKL require a fit test?
No. Because the headcover is loose-fitting and does not seal to the face, it does not require an annual fit test like a tight-fitting respirator. You still need it within an OSHA 1910.134 respiratory protection program, including medical evaluation and training.
Can I wear it with a beard or facial hair?
Yes. The loose-fitting headcover does not rely on a facial seal, so facial hair does not compromise it the way it would a sealing mask. See our guide on respirators and facial hair for tight-fitting alternatives.
What does the 'HKL' mean in TR-600-HKL?
It indicates the healthcare kit (HK) configuration with the Large (L) headcover. The TR-600-HKS is the same kit with a Small headcover.

Can I use the TR-600-HKL in IDLH or oxygen-deficient air?
No. Like all air-purifying respirators, it must never be used in IDLH or oxygen-deficient atmospheres beyond its rating. Those conditions require supplied-air or SCBA per OSHA 1910.134.
